In recent years. around 7% of estonia is made up of this bog land. and it s fair to say in the past, not everyone was a huge fan. in fact, people would regard a landscape like this with horror, because folklore said that this is exactly the kind of place where you might be waylaid by evil spirits. times have changed, though, and it s now becoming apparent just how useful these bogs are. the world s peatlands store twice as much carbon as forest, according to the un, and that makes them enormously valuable in the fight against climate change. it s odd to see a digger at work in a forest and to know that it s doing good. margus! hello. i m christa. good to meet you. ....
